Yard Coupler


Overall rating: (N/A)


Switches railroad cars within yard of railroad, industrial plant, quarry, construction project, or similar location to load and unload cars or to make up and break up trains: Receives oral or written instructions from Conductor, Yard (r.r. Trans.) indciating which cars are to be switched and track assignment.
Raises cuopling lever to uncouple cars. Signals Swtich Tender (r.r. Trans.) to throw track switches and Yard Egnineer (r.r.

trans.) to move cars, using lantern or arm signals. Climbs ladder to top of vehicle and turns handwheel to set barkes or to control speed of vehicle when it has been shunted. Connects airhose to cars when making up trains, using wrench. Throws track switches where no Switch Tenedr (r.r. Trans.) is stationed to suhnt cars to different sections of yard. May talk to Conductor, Yard (r.r. Trans.) or Yard Engineer (r.r.
Trans.) via radiophone to give or receive switching information.

May climb onto moving cars to set handbrakes and be designated Car Rider (r.r.
trans.).
When employed by establishment other than railroad, may be designated Industrial-Yard Brake Coupler (any industry); or according to locomotive involved as Brake Coupler, Dnikey (any industry).
